 @gauravsacc First, many thanks for such an excellent effort. Unfortunately, despite having the latest and updated module version, I am having the same ‘no start’ issue in Magic Mirror as others have mentioned. I can start ‘assistant.py’ under “source env/bin/activate” and it works absolutely fine while staying in the terminal. But once in Magic Mirror, the google assistant remains unresponsive. Does ‘assistant.py’ needs to run as a script in the background at startup or is there anything else I am missing? 
- 
 @hrjmsh Yes assistant.py should be running in the background
